Sydney Cummings Houdyshell is a US-based fitness content creator and NASM-certified personal trainer who built her YouTube presence around free, full-length workout videos — a model that gained significant traction during the COVID-era home fitness boom. A former Big 12 collegiate track and field high jumper, she brings a competitive athletic background to programming that spans strength training, cardio, mobility, and nutrition. Additional certifications in women's fitness, stretching, and fitness nutrition give her instructional approach a professional credibility that separates her from generalist fitness influencers and positions her channel as a structured training resource.
Alongside her husband Dustin, she co-founded Royal Change, a fitness and apparel brand that ties her content ecosystem to a direct-to-consumer business and reinforces her identity beyond the platform. Royal Change is a fitness and apparel company co-founded by Sydney and her husband Dustin Houdyshell. The brand extends her mission of making structured, trainer-led workouts accessible beyond YouTube, pairing programming with fitness apparel.
Yes — Sydney competed as a Big 12 Track & Field high jumper during her college athletic career. That background as a competitive athlete directly shapes the structured, performance-oriented approach she brings to her workout videos.
Dustin Houdyshell is Sydney's husband and her co-founder at Royal Change, their fitness and apparel company. He is a regular presence behind the scenes of the brand and the reason Sydney added Houdyshell to her public name.
Sydney kept her maiden name Cummings and added her husband Dustin's surname Houdyshell after they married, making her full professional name Sydney Cummings Houdyshell. She still appears as Sydney Cummings in many fitness communities because that is the name her YouTube following was built around.
Sydney holds four NASM credentials: Certified Personal Trainer, Fitness Nutrition Specialist, Women's Fitness Specialist, and Stretching & Mobility Coach. She prominently lists these to distinguish her channel as a professionally guided workout library rather than casual fitness content.
Yes — her entire workout library on YouTube is free to access, which is central to her brand promise of helping busy people train hard daily. She describes it as the biggest workout library on YouTube, spanning upper body, lower body, full body, and mobility sessions.
Her Instagram bio puts the cumulative total at over 350 million workouts provided across her free YouTube library. That scale places her among a rare group of fitness creators delivering fully free, certified-trainer-led programming at that volume.
